Yao Zi
05240d541a
ram: thead: Add initial DDR controller support for TH1520
...
This patch cleans the vendor code of DDR initialization up, converts the
driver to fit in DM framework and use a firmware[1] packaged by binman to
ship PHY configuration.
Currently the driver is only capable of initializing the controller to
work with dual-rank 3733MHz LPDDR4, which is shipped by 16GiB variants
of LicheePi 4A boards and I could test with. Support for other
configurations could be easily added later.
Link: https://github.com/ziyao233/th1520-firmware # [1]
Signed-off-by: Yao Zi <ziyao@disroot.org>
Reviewed-by: Leo Yu-Chi Liang <ycliang@andestech.com>
2025-05-21 16:49:52 +08:00
..
2025-04-23 22:12:04 +08:00
2025-04-22 15:13:21 -06:00
2024-05-20 13:35:03 -06:00
2024-12-15 11:39:23 -06:00
2025-04-11 12:16:44 -06:00
2025-02-14 10:19:24 -06:00
2025-04-11 12:16:44 -06:00
2025-04-11 15:28:14 +02:00
2024-11-06 18:56:51 +08:00
2025-05-12 18:42:53 -03:00
2025-04-11 12:16:49 -06:00
2025-05-03 16:55:32 -03:00
2025-03-03 14:18:50 +08:00
2025-04-22 11:47:41 +08:00
2024-05-20 13:35:03 -06:00
2025-04-11 12:16:44 -06:00
2025-04-05 18:28:02 -06:00
2024-05-20 13:35:03 -06:00
2025-04-10 09:59:37 +02:00
2025-05-05 14:18:59 -06:00
2025-04-16 13:44:44 +02:00
2024-05-20 13:35:03 -06:00
2024-05-24 13:42:07 -06:00
2025-05-08 08:30:53 +03:00
2024-05-20 13:35:03 -06:00
2025-04-22 13:04:22 +02:00
2025-04-12 09:44:02 +03:00
2024-11-24 15:41:32 -06:00
2025-04-11 12:16:44 -06:00
2025-04-11 12:16:44 -06:00
2025-03-13 14:23:05 -06:00
2025-05-06 16:12:06 +08:00
2025-05-20 23:11:52 +08:00
2025-05-06 13:13:36 -06:00
2025-04-11 12:16:49 -06:00
2025-05-12 18:43:19 -03:00
2025-04-11 12:16:44 -06:00
2024-05-20 13:35:03 -06:00
2025-04-24 10:46:17 -06:00
2024-05-20 13:35:03 -06:00
2025-04-28 12:45:44 -06:00
2025-05-06 15:59:43 +08:00
2025-05-09 10:39:48 -06:00
2025-03-30 09:14:44 -06:00
2023-11-07 14:50:51 -05:00
2025-05-21 16:49:52 +08:00
2024-05-20 13:35:03 -06:00
2025-04-11 12:16:44 -06:00
2025-05-03 16:55:32 -03:00
2025-04-23 22:12:04 +08:00
2025-02-10 10:29:10 -06:00
2025-04-10 20:55:53 -06:00
2025-04-16 13:42:06 +02:00
2024-05-20 13:35:03 -06:00
2024-05-20 13:35:03 -06:00
2025-04-03 11:37:46 -06:00
2024-07-22 10:53:06 -06:00
2025-05-12 18:42:53 -03:00
2025-04-10 15:43:10 +02:00
2025-02-28 08:41:54 -06:00
2025-05-08 08:30:53 +03:00
2024-04-26 08:28:35 +03:00
2024-07-22 10:53:06 -06:00
2025-04-11 12:16:44 -06:00
2025-04-14 22:59:01 +03:00
2025-04-16 13:42:06 +02:00
2025-04-24 10:44:17 -06:00
2025-05-08 08:30:53 +03:00
2025-01-20 19:26:54 -06:00
2024-05-20 13:35:03 -06:00
2024-05-20 13:35:03 -06:00
2025-04-28 12:45:44 -06:00
2024-05-20 13:35:03 -06:00
2023-10-15 12:23:48 +02:00
2025-04-11 12:16:44 -06:00